It is also possible to connect your developer box to SQL Managed Instance. In order to access it from your developer box via virtual network, you first need to make a connection between your developer box and the SQL Managed Instance virtual network. To do so, configure a point-to-site connection to a … See more Connecting an application inside the same virtual network as SQL Managed Instance is the simplest scenario. Virtual machines inside the virtual network can connect to each other directly even if they are inside different subnets. … See more Connecting an application when it resides within a different virtual network from SQL Managed Instance is a bit more complex because SQL Managed Instance has private IP addresses in its own virtual network.
